Sauk annual meeting will include performances, elections

JONESVILLE — The Sauk, Hillsdale County’s community theater, will host its annual meeting at 7 p.m. Saturday, Jan. 20.

The celebration will include performances from the 2023 season and the presentation of the organization’s highest honor, the Clint Johnson Award.

“We like to turn the annual meeting into a celebration,” said Sauk Executive Director Trinity Bird. “We have a lot to celebrate. Last season was the most attended season on record with over 10,000 tickets being sold.”

The public is invited to attend.

“This free event is also perfect for anyone who has never been to our theatre and wants to check out what we are all about,” Bird added.

Gianna Green will return to her role as Maria in a performance from the 2023 production of “The Sound of Music.”

The annual meeting will include business including a financial wrap-up of the 2023 season, election of board members and a preview of what is to come in 2024 with a performance from the cast of the upcoming production of “Criminal Mischief.”

The evening will include performances from many of the 2023 productions including “The Sound of Music” and “Joseph and the Amazing Technicolor Dreamcoat.”

The highlight of the evening will be the presentation of the Clint Johnson Award.

“The award, named after one of our founding members, recognizes long-time contributions to our organization,” Bird said. “We are nothing without our volunteers.”

The Sauk’s annual organizational meeting will be held immediately following the annual meeting.

The Sauk is located at 240 E. Chicago Street in Jonesville.
